Transaction 30f021d8680610a6c98ccc541114bd370df6ee511175d0efedb7c4ca23787cb4
1 Input
1 Output
-
30f021d8680610a6c98ccc541114bd370df6ee511175d0efedb7c4ca23787cb4:0
- value
- 629010
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ac351b2154648851080bc8629a88217f5a1f3bee OP_EQUAL
- address
- 3HPZmQXytb9ESAScN8g2BzkWwZeCEUycob